> Revision:
> 2946
>
> Problem:
> Folder overlay icon not properly updated after commit.
>
> Reproduction recipe, follow closely:
> 1. Create a folder on your desktop so that you can see it all the time
> 2. Checkout something into said folder
> 3. Open folder (in explorer)
> 4. Modify something (a file) inside said folder, save changes
> 5. Close said folder (explorer) window
> 6. Wait a bit.... The folder should now have a red exclamation mark
> over it!
> 7. Right-click folder, choose SVN Commit
> 8. Write a message and commit
>
> The folder icon on your desktop *still* has a red exclamation mark over it.
>
> 9. Refresh your Desktop a couple of times (F5 / 'Refresh'), it
> _still_ has an exclamation mark.
> 10. Repeat 9 as you please.
>
> Now,
> 11. Open the folder in explorer
> 12. Like magic, the overlay on the folder is changed, and the
> Desktop is also refreshed!
> 13. Close the newly opened window and everything's fine.
Can you test the next nightly build (>2957) which closed issue #7.
I think with that change, this issue is gone too. At least I can't
reproduce it anymore on my machine here, and I could before that change.
